Laura & Pete were married on a scorching hot day in June, blue skies from start finish – a real rarity in Scotland!

The day started at the stunning Crichton Kirk where Laura & Pete had a humanist ceremony.  The ceremony was one of the most heartfelt that I have ever had the privilege to witness.  There were many touching and personal moments throughout, at times I struggled to keep my eyes dry so that I could still see through the lens!  I really do enjoy photographing couples who are so open with thier love for one another, Laura & Pete were the epitome of this.

The ceremony was followed by a reception at Mavis Hall Park, another favourite venue of mine.  I love its rustic charm, there’s not many wedding venues that feature chickens freely wandering amongst the guests!

It was a wonderful, relaxed day that Laura & Pete really made theirs – a pleasure to photograph from start to finish.
